The nurse is caring for a patient who has AIDS. Which outcome should receive priority?

  • A. Remain socially active.
  • B. Report high self-esteem.
  • C. Remain free of infection.
  • D. Maintain baseline weight.
Correct Answer: C

Rationale: The correct answer is C: Remain free of infection. This outcome should receive priority for a patient with AIDS to prevent further complications and deterioration of the immune system. Infection prevention is crucial in managing AIDS. A: Remaining socially active may be important but not the priority in this case. B: Reporting high self-esteem is beneficial but not directly related to the patient's health outcome. D: Maintaining baseline weight is important for overall health but not as critical as preventing infections in a patient with AIDS.
